Transaction f0658148802373828eea8c89ad8e94923715bdc96b3a88aad6da23567fd6f906
1 Input
1 Output
-
f0658148802373828eea8c89ad8e94923715bdc96b3a88aad6da23567fd6f906:0
- value
- 1790626
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c85370f24da5082c7fae1dc52c19636a556680b3 OP_EQUAL
- address
- 3KxF2WHyLwiLyxyN4jAKWpdFeRuYdrnsXm